Shelby’s Henkel shatters state record to repeat as long jump champion
COLUMBUS — Shelby’s Madison Henkel made history on Saturday. The senior long jumper broke the Division III state meet record and the Jesse Owens Memorial Stadium record with a leap of 19 feet, 11.5 inches to repeat as state champion.
